Hard Bounces Are Instant Delivery Failures

A hard bounce happens when the receiving mail server rejects your email immediately—because the address doesn’t exist, the domain is invalid, or the server refuses it outright. Unlike soft bounces (which can be transient), hard bounces are final. They’re logged by the ISP and registered in sender reputation systems.

Every hard bounce sends a signal to email providers like Google, Yahoo, and Microsoft that your list quality is lacking. While a single bounce alone won’t get you blocked, it contributes to a trend. The more bounces you accumulate, the higher the red flags go. This is why even small lists with just a few invalid addresses can cause long-term deliverability problems.

Bulk Verification Checks Protocol Compliance

When you upload your GetResponse list, tools like Emaillistchecker.io run a real-time check using standard email validation protocols. Each address is tested via MX lookup to confirm the domain exists, SPF validation to verify sending authority, and SMTP handshake to check if the mailbox is active. These steps happen at scale—thousands of emails verified in minutes.

For example, a domain with no MX record or an incorrect SPF configuration will be flagged early. This prevents sending attempts to impossible destinations, which would otherwise count as hard bounces and harm your sender reputation. The process aligns with industry-standard practices outlined in RFC 5321 and RFC 5322, the foundational documents for email delivery.

Invalid, Catch-All, and Risky Addresses Explained

During verification, addresses fall into clear categories. Invalid addresses—like [email protected] or [email protected]—are removed automatically. They’re not just mistakes; they’re known sources of bounce and blacklisting.

Catch-all domains accept every email, even invalid ones. If your list contains these, you’re sending to addresses that may not belong to real users. Tools like Emaillistchecker.io identify them by checking response codes from the SMTP server, helping you filter them out before a campaign launches.

Risky addresses include disposable domains, role-based accounts like [email protected], or domains with poor sending reputations. These are flagged for review. While some may still be valid, they generally have lower engagement and higher bounce rates. You decide whether to keep or remove them based on your campaign goals.

Why Valid Emails Still Get Blocked

Even a perfectly formatted email can end up in spam if your sender reputation is weak. ISPs track engagement—opens, clicks, bounces—over time. A sudden surge of emails from a new domain, or a list full of inactive addresses, triggers filters. You might be sending to valid addresses, but low engagement or poor authentication can still push your mail into the spam folder.

Tools like SPF, DKIM, and DMARC help verify your identity, but they don’t guarantee inbox delivery. That’s where inbox placement testing comes in. It simulates real-world sending across major inboxes and reports whether your email lands in the inbox, spam, or is blocked entirely.

What Email Verification Tools Actually Compare With Each Other?

You’re not just picking a tool—you’re choosing how deeply it digs into the state of your email list. Accuracy, speed, transparency, and real-time feedback matter. Some tools rely on bulk SMTP checks; others prioritize API scale or integration depth. But no tool is perfect—every one depends on mail server responses, which vary by timing and policy. The best ones don’t just return a "valid" or "invalid"—they tell you why.

How Different Tools Measure Up

  • ZeroBounce and NeverBounce focus on bulk list hygiene with high-volume APIs, built for marketers managing tens or hundreds of thousands of emails. They’re designed for speed and scalability, but their accuracy depends on the freshness of their mailbox data.
  • Kickbox and Bouncer use SMTP-level verification, which means they simulate sending a message to check server behavior—but their results vary. Some return "risky" for domains with high greylisting or temporary blocks, while others may miss temporary bounces.
  • Emailable stands out for deep integration with platforms like HubSpot and Mailchimp. That’s helpful if you’re already inside those ecosystems, but it can mean less visibility into the underlying verification logic.
  • MillionVerifier emphasizes scale and low cost, but it’s less transparent about its verification process. You get results fast, but with limited insight into why an email passed or failed.
  • Crucially, all email verification tools rely on real mail server responses—there’s no way around it. If the server doesn’t reply during the check, the result is uncertain. This is why accuracy caps at ~99% even with top-tier tools.
